Paket: libaeonbits-owner-java (1.0.12 ds-3)
libaeonbits-owner-java için bağlantılar
Debian Kaynakları:
- Hata Raporları
- Developer Information
- Debian Değişim Günlüğü
- Telif Hakkı Dosyası
- Debian Yama Takipçisi
aeonbits-owner Kaynak Paketini İndir:
- [aeonbits-owner_1.0.12 ds-3.dsc]
- [aeonbits-owner_1.0.12 ds.orig.tar.xz]
- [aeonbits-owner_1.0.12 ds-3.debian.tar.xz]
Geliştiriciler:
Dış Kaynaklar:
- Ana Sayfa [owner.aeonbits.org]
Benzer paketler:
API to handle application configuration through Java properties file
OWNER was written because the code dealing with the configuration is frequently repetitive, redundant, it’s made of static classes, singletons, long list of methods just doing conversion from a string property to a named method returning a Java primitive or a basic Java object.
OWNER solves the problem providing an interface object that
- is easy to mock, easy to pass to other objects (via dependency injection); - declaratively maps the configuration without any redundancy; - can easily expand the loading logic in order to have multiple configuration files, multiple level of overriding (global configuration, user-level, defaults, etc); - doesn’t need to have an actual properties file backing the configuration, if one uses @DefaultValue. - provides a lot of features, like hot reloading, variables expansion, etc; - leaves one free to do everything one is already doing with java.util.Properties; - does support a super powerful type conversion, which includes arrays, collections, many standard Java objects, and even the possibility to plug one's own conversion logic.
libaeonbits-owner-java ile İlgili Diğer Paketler
|
|
|
|
-
- sug: libcurator-framework-java (>= 5.4.0)
- Apache Curator Framework
libaeonbits-owner-java indir
Mimari | Paket Boyutu | Kurulu Boyut | Dosyalar |
---|---|---|---|
all | 91,8 kB | 147,0 kB | [dosya listesi] |